FAQs

Q: Why is “Friction Welding” better than simple mechanical joining for bi-metal tubes?

A: Simple mechanical joining can leave micro-gaps that lead to galvanic corrosion between copper and aluminium. Friction Welding creates a vacuum-sealed molecular bond. This ensures 100% conductivity at the junction and prevents high-resistance issues common in low-quality transition terminals.

Q: Can Xluig’s GTL connectors be used in outdoor substations?

A: Yes. Our GTL series is designed for durability in industrial environments. However, for extreme outdoor conditions, we recommend using heat-shrink tubing or additional joint compound to provide a secondary environmental seal against moisture.
